Output ea8077482bab6002eec4c11be04cd5347c2e1f7ab629bbb7babf171e2f3dae46:4

value
1025964
script pubkey
OP_0 OP_PUSHBYTES_20 3d1d933309d4b701e36a81365fa56b15f9b92267
address
bc1q85wexvcf6jmsrcm2sym9lfttzhumjgn8fqgece
transaction
ea8077482bab6002eec4c11be04cd5347c2e1f7ab629bbb7babf171e2f3dae46
confirmations
106213
spent
true